vue.js 전역 구성 요소

2036 단어 vue.js
전역 구성 요소는 모든 실례적인 vm에서 호출할 수 있습니다
방법 1 이것은 사용하기 쉽고 편리하다.


	
		
		
		<script src="vue.js" type="text/javascript" charset="utf-8"/>
	
	
		<div id="div">
			<!-- -->
			<demo/>
			<demo/>
			<demo/>
		</div>
		
		<div id="div2">
			<demo/>
			<demo/>
			<demo/>
		</div>
		<!-- -->
		<template id="tmp">
			<!-- html , , -->
			<div>
				<p>{{ msg }}</p>
				<h1>{{ name }}</h1>
			</div>
		</template>
	

<script type="text/javascript">
//	 
	Vue.component('demo',{
//		 
		template:"#tmp",
//		 
		data:function(){
			return{
				msg:'hello',
				name:'leition'
			}
		},
//		 
		methods:{
			fn:function(){
				alert('OK!')
			}
		}
	});
	var vm = new Vue({
		el:'#div'
	})
	var vm2 = new Vue({
		el:'#div2'
	})
</script>
</code></pre> 
  <p><strong> </strong><br/>  , </p> 
  <pre><code>

	
		<meta charset="UTF-8"/>
		<title/>
		<script src="vue.js" type="text/javascript" charset="utf-8"/>
	
	
		<div id="div">
			<demo/>
		</div>
	

<script type="text/javascript">
	Vue.component('demo',{
		template:"<div><p>{{ msg }}</p><h1 @click='fn()'>{{ name }}</h1></div>",
		data:function(){
			return {
				msg: 'hello',
				name: 'leition'
			}
		},
		methods:{
			fn:function(){
				alert('lala');
			}
		}	
	});
	var vm = new Vue({
		el:'#div'
	})
</script>
</code></pre> 
  <p> :https://blog.csdn.net/qq_39383675/article/category/8256374</p> 
 </div> 
</div>
                            </div>
                        </div>

좋은 웹페이지 즐겨찾기